Miriam Akasbi is a scholar working on Physiology, Rheumatology and Surgery.
According to data from OpenAlex, Miriam Akasbi has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 478 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Physiology, 7 papers in Rheumatology and 6 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Miriam Akasbi’s work include Salivary Gland Disorders and Functions (14 papers), Salivary Gland Tumors Diagnosis and Treatment (6 papers) and Systemic Lupus Erythematosus Research (6 papers). Miriam Akasbi is often cited by papers focused on Salivary Gland Disorders and Functions (14 papers), Salivary Gland Tumors Diagnosis and Treatment (6 papers) and Systemic Lupus Erythematosus Research (6 papers). Miriam Akasbi collaborates with scholars based in Spain. Miriam Akasbi's co-authors include Pilar Brito‐Zerón, Manuel Ramos‐Casals, M. Pérez-de-Lis, Antoni Sisó‐Almirall and R. Pérez-Álvarez and has published in prestigious journals such as Annals of the Rheumatic Diseases, The Journals of Gerontology Series A and QJM.
